"Truely excellent care at Royal London"

About: The Royal London Hospital

(as the patient),

At the beginning of May 2007 I attended the Royal London Hospital "Endoscopy Unit" for a liver biopsy. The doctor who carried out this procedure really made me feel calm and relaxed. I thought I would feel very anxious and nervous but through his kind approach towards me I felt at ease. The procedure went very well and I hardly felt a thing apart from a slight discomfort for 1-2 seconds. The aftercare (I had to spend 6 hours in the dept as a day patient) was truly excellent. Although, I did have a team of specialist nurses that I already know through my previous liver treatment. I would say to anybody having a liver biopsy, it isn't as bad as you may anticipate and takes a few seconds for the actual biopsy needle to go in and out. Don't worry, be brave, the doctor knows what he is doing and you will be well cared for.
